In this episode I sat down with Kaylan Sliney the CEO and co-founder of MAGNETIQ — the experience layer for cult brands. She builds at the intersection of culture, consumer behavior, and technology, with a focus on co-creation and emotional loyalty. A former corporate lawyer turned founder, she’s known as the “Unsubscribe Queen” for calling out noisy, distractive marketing and for building systems that replace attention with belonging
In this conversation, we discuss the evolution of community engagement and the importance of co-creation in building cult brands. We explore how brands can foster emotional connections with consumers, the significance of authentic engagement, and the role of community in driving brand loyalty. Kaylan shares insights on MAGENETIQ, a platform designed to facilitate meaningful interactions between brands and their consumers, emphasizing the need for brands to involve their audience in the creation process. Our discussion highlights the shift from traditional marketing strategies to a more community-driven approach, where consumer insights and emotional bonds play a crucial role in brand success.
